How does the author of the Sai Satcharitra describe his role and Sai Baba's influence in the process of writing the book, according to Chapter 49?

📖 Chapter 49

In Chapter 49, the author presents himself merely as an instrument for a divine task orchestrated by Sai Baba. He states that Sai Baba is the true composer and writer of the Satcharita, and without His inspiration, the work would be devoid of substance. The author recounts that if he ever forgot the narrative, Baba would provide the remembrance at the perfect moment. He even explains that his own will was secondary; if he tried to rest, an unexpected story would manifest, compelling him to pick up his pen. The text explicitly mentions that the merciful Sainath entered the author's mind to get His own book written, thereby fulfilling the author's spiritual desires as well.
